Shane Lowry keeps calling Europe Ryder Cup team-mate by WRONG name after he replaced identical twin brother


ONE could be forgiven for needing a second take looking at the European team photos – because even the players are getting confused.

There is just one change in Luke Donald’s team from Rome 2023, with one identical Hojgaard twin replacing another.

Nicolai Hojgaard featured two years ago.

But it is his brother Rasmus who snatched the final qualifying spot for Bethpage Black and took the seat on Donald’s right in the photoshoot, as the other 11 stars stayed in the exact same positions.

But while he has slotted in seamlessly – Rasmus was in Rome even though he did not play – the adjustment of the single initial and familiar face is still taking some getting used to for Shane Lowry.

Rookie Rasmus, 24, said: “I’ve been called ‘Nicolai’ pretty much half the time by everyone.

“It happens all the time. For example, even Shane sometimes just calls me ‘Nicolai’. And then he’s like, ‘Oh, Rasmus is here.’

“It’s all right. It is what it is. I’m used to it.

“I’ve been used to it for 20 years now. So it doesn’t really bother me.

“But I think the Rome experience made it easier for me to get to know the guys a little bit better.

“It’s been good. Good fun so far. It’s been pretty easy to get integrated into the team.”

Unsurprisingly, Lowry is not the only one to get the twins mixed up.

The Ryder Cup is back THIS WEEK as Team Europe hope to defend their crown on American soil

Luke Donald‘s team has travelled to New York ahead of the big start on Friday.

Europe has dominated the prestigious competition in the 21st century, winning eight of the 11 meetings since 2002.

But only two of those wins have come in the United States, with Team USA winning both the 2021 and 2016 competitions.

In fact, Team Europe has only won one of the four Ryder Cups held in the US – 2012 – since their win there in 2004 and Team USA enter as the odds-on bookies’ favourites.

Because Hojgaard hilariously revealed he and Nicolai would play tricks when growing up together in Denmark.

The five-time winner on the DP World Tour added: “We’ve never done anything crazy as such.

“But in school back in the day, we changed classes and the teacher wouldn’t notice for an hour and a half. We did that a few times.

“Anyone in the class would know that we’ve obviously changed, but the teacher wouldn’t know.”
